Blackrock (the world's largest shadow Bank)is entrenched in Labour policy-making! BlackRock, Inc. is an American multinational investment company. It is the world's largest asset manager, with $10 trillion in assets under management as of December 31, 2023. BlackRock has sought to position itself as an industry leader in environmental, social, and corporate governance (ESG). It has been criticized for investing in companies that are involved in fossil fuels, the arms industry, the People's Liberation Army and human rights violations in China.

Where do you suppose Blackrock's interests lie now Britain is being rapidly privatised because of Brexit? Again Labour state unequivocally and absolutely no rejoin, no FOM, no SM, no CU. The European Ombudsman opened an inquiry in May 2020 to inspect the commission's file on the European Commission's decision to award a contract to BlackRock to carry out a study on integrating environmental, social and governance risks and objectives into EU banking rules ('the prudential framework'). European Parliament members questioned the impartiality of BlackRock given its investments in the Banking sector.
